I used Cricut Design Space and my Cricut Explore to cut out all of the pieces. For the bears, I used the scoring tool and mulberry paper. Then I just outlined the pieces so that I could see them better. Wet around the outlines and pulled my bear pieces apart to make them fuzzy. Added some brown chalk to give the edges some added dimension.

The adorable penguins are from Craftin Desert Diva’s “Chill Out” stamp set. I just fell in love with these little characters.

The sentiment is also from the same set.

I stamped the little penguins with Memento Black Tuxedo ink and then coloured them in with a mixture of Copics and Spectrum Noir markers.

To make the eyes shiny, I used Glossy Accents. Also, first coloured in the little tree balls and then added some coloured “Stickles”.

To make the igloo from “Go Canada”, I used Cricut Design Space and my Cricut Explore, black, gray cardstock and Glittered Christmas Cardstock for the white.

The tree to the right of the igloo is from Miss Kate Cuttables. I really love this little tree and with being an .svg file, I can make them all different sizes. Added some Wink of Stella – Glitter White to the snow on the tree. Unfortunately, it does show up that great in this pic.

Added some “Sookwang Be Creative” double sided tape over heavy weight white cardstock by AC Cardstock to make the snow using my Cuttlebug, embossing folder  “D’vine Swirl”. Next, I die cut the snow with Craftin Desert Diva’s “Outdoor Landscape” dies. After that, I peeled off the top layer of the tape and sprinkled DecoArt Glamour Dust onto the embossed image. I felt this gave the snow more sparkle.

The die cut border was done with my Cuttlebug and the dies from Craftin Desert Diva’s “Fancy Frame Dies”. The patterned paper is from “Home For Christmas” Paper pad 6″ x 6″ pad.

I also used this die cut on the Swirly snow base as well.

The card base is from Recollections “Frost” Card and Envelope set.

To make this card I used Peachy Keen PKSC-11 November 2012 for the reindeer and coloured them in with Copics, Spectrum Noir Markers and Prismacolor Premier coloured pencils.

The Christmas tree was stamped from Peachy Keen collection Fun ‘n’ Flair Stamps (FNF-01 Miss Shayla at Christmas Time) and then coloured in with Copic markers. Next, I added in the snow on the branches with Aleene’s Glitter Snow and added some pearls for the Christmas tree balls.

The snow is made with paper from Glitter Paper from “The Paper Studio Christmas Cardstock Pack”.  I cut it and then offset the curves and highlighted the top lower layer with some blue ink.

The sentiment is made from Peel Offs and the background is from the Recollections Frost card and envelope collection.
